Ningbo's vibrant youth gathered on July 8 as the curtains rose on the long-awaited Ningbo Children's Library, one of the city's ten cultural landmarks.

Nestled within the cultural hub of Ningbo's Eastern New Town, this architectural gem emerged from a former commercial complex. The avant-garde library is set to house a staggering 800,000 books, offering 1,000 reading sanctuaries and positioning itself as a beacon among children's libraries nationwide.

Designed with a strong emphasis on being "child-friendly" and promoting "graded reading", the library's services are tailored to cater to the unique cognitive and developmental needs of children at different stages of growth.

The International Children's Book Collection area showcases nearly 15,000 original children's books from countries like the United Kingdom, the United States, France, Germany, and Spain. A self-service room offers 50,000 books for both adults and children, while the "Family Education" area provides resources suitable for parents and educators.

The library also features an accessible reading room to accommodate children with special needs such as visual impairments, hearing impairments, and autism.

The library's aesthetic, predominantly themed in blue to reflect marine culture and regional identity, is complemented by a playful yellow octopus mascot, adding a whimsical touch. Upon entering, visitors are greeted by a towering three-story-high octopus mascot with tentacle slides for children to play on.

Spread across three floors, the library's first and second levels serve as the primary reading spaces, housing age-specific reading rooms, a self-service reading area, the International Children’s Book Collection area, an accessible reading room, and a toy room. The toy room is a haven for children aged six and under, offering 250 types of toys, such as blocks and puzzles, to facilitate learning through play.

The third floor provides a futuristic interactive space featuring AR reading, VR space capsules, digital interpreters, a Q&A encyclopedia wall, and more, delivering immersive digital experiences for children.

The library also showcases exhibitions such as "Reading with Children" and a captivating dinosaur-themed science exhibition to enrich the reading experiences of young visitors.

Following its grand opening, the library will undergo a two-month trial period, with a daily capacity of 2,000 individuals. Throughout the summer vacation, it plans to host over 100 reading-related activities.
